git怎么配置密码
-
要配置Git的密码,可以按照以下步骤操作:
1. 打开Git Bash或者命令行终端,输入以下命令配置全局用户名:
“`
git config –global user.name “Your Name”
“`
将”Your Name”替换为你想要显示的用户名。2. 输入以下命令配置全局用户邮箱:
“`
git config –global user.email “your.email@example.com”
“`
将”your.email@example.com”替换为你的邮箱地址。3. 如果你想为每个Git仓库单独配置不同的用户名和邮箱,可以在仓库目录下执行相应命令,如:
“`
git config user.name “Your Name”
git config user.email “your.email@example.com”
“`
同样,将”Your Name”和”your.email@example.com”替换为你想要设置的用户名和邮箱。4. 如果你希望在使用Git时无需每次输入用户名和密码,可以配置密码缓存。输入以下命令来开启密码缓存:
“`
git config –global credential.helper cache
“`
这将使得Git在一定时间范围内记住你的用户名和密码,免去频繁输入。5. 如果你不希望Git明文保存密码,你可以配置密码存储在加密的密钥链中,输入以下命令启用密码存储:
“`
git config –global credential.helper osxkeychain
“`
这将在Mac OS X系统上使用密钥链来存储你的密码。以上就是配置Git密码的方法。配置完成后,你就可以在使用Git时正常提交和推送代码,而无需频繁输入用户名和密码了。
2年前 -
配置 Git 的密码通常有两种方式:使用 SSH 密钥和使用用户名和密码。
1. 使用 SSH 密钥配置密码:
– 生成 SSH 密钥对:在终端中输入 `ssh-keygen -t rsa -b 4096 -C “your-email@example.com”`,然后按照提示生成 SSH 密钥对。
– 将公钥添加到 Git 服务提供商:登录到 Git 服务提供商的网站,导航到设置页面,将生成的公钥(通常在 ~/.ssh/id_rsa.pub)添加到 SSH 密钥列表中。
– 配置本地 Git:在终端中输入 `git config –global user.name “your-username”` 和 `git config –global user.email “your-email@example.com”`,将用户名和邮箱与生成的 SSH 密钥关联起来。2. 使用用户名和密码配置密码:
– 在终端中输入 `git config –global credential.helper store`,将 Git 配置为使用存储凭据的凭据助手。
– 在终端中克隆或拉取远程仓库时,Git 会提示你输入用户名和密码。输入正确的用户名和密码后,Git 会将凭据保存在本地,下次再次访问远程仓库时,无需再次输入。无论你选择使用 SSH 密钥还是用户名和密码进行配置,都可以实现在 Git 中保存密码的目的。使用 SSH 密钥可以更方便地进行身份验证,而使用用户名和密码则更加直观和简单。选择哪种方式取决于你的个人偏好和所使用的 Git 服务提供商的要求。
2年前 -
在Git中配置密码是为了简化在使用Git命令时的身份验证过程。下面是配置Git密码的方法和操作流程:
1. Git配置身份信息:
首先,需要配置Git的全局用户身份信息,这将与Git操作相关联。
“`
$ git config –global user.name “Your Name”
$ git config –global user.email “your_email@example.com”
“`2. 配置密码缓存:
Git提供了几种方式来缓存密码,以免每次操作都需要手动输入密码。常用的有以下两种方式:
2.1 使用凭据管理器:
某些操作系统提供了凭据管理器,可以自动缓存Git的凭据。例如Windows系统中的”Git Credential Manager”。
运行以下命令将凭据管理器设置为Git的默认凭据存储方式:
“`
$ git config –global credential.helper manager
“`这样,Git会将凭据存储在默认的凭据管理器中,下次执行Git操作时将从凭据管理器中获取凭据。
2.2 使用凭据缓存:
如果你不想使用凭据管理器,可以使用Git自带的凭据缓存工具。运行以下命令设置凭据缓存:
“`
$ git config –global credential.helper cache
“`默认情况下,Git会将凭据缓存在内存中15分钟。你可以通过以下命令设置凭据缓存的过期时间,单位是秒:
“`
$ git config –global credential.helper ‘cache –timeout=3600’
“`这样,凭据将在1小时后过期,再次执行Git操作时将要求再次输入密码。
3. 配置Token替代密码(可选):
除了使用用户名和密码进行身份验证,你还可以使用Token来替代密码,该Token可以得到Git托管服务提供商(例如GitHub)提供。
在使用Token替代密码之前,需要先生成Token。具体过程因Git托管服务提供商而异,以GitHub为例:
– 登录到GitHub账号并导航到“Settings”页面
– 选择“Developer settings”选项卡,然后选择“Personal access tokens”
– 点击“Generate new token”按钮,并选择所需的授权范围
– 生成Token后,将其复制到剪贴板接下来,运行以下命令将Token配置到Git中:
“`
$ git config –global credential.helper store
“`然后,执行Git操作并在提示输入用户名和密码时,将Token粘贴到密码字段并继续操作即可。Git会将Token保存在本地,以后再执行类似的操作时将不需要输入密码。
这些是配置Git密码的方法和操作流程。你可以根据自己的需求选择适合自己的配置方式,并根据需要进行相应的设置。
2年前